Guidance on Selection and Maintenance
The following points offer essential information for ensuring optimal performance and longevity of your Ram 1500’s exhaust noise reduction system.
Tip 1: Material Selection: When replacing the exhaust component, consider stainless steel options for enhanced corrosion resistance, particularly in regions with harsh weather conditions.
Tip 2: Diameter Considerations: Evaluate exhaust pipe diameter; larger diameters may improve exhaust flow but could impact backpressure, potentially affecting low-end torque.
Tip 3: Welding Integrity: Inspect all welds on aftermarket systems for proper penetration and consistency to prevent premature failure and leaks.
Tip 4: Hanger Placement: Ensure that the installation utilizes factory hanger locations to prevent excessive stress on the exhaust system and reduce vibration-related noise.
Tip 5: Sound Level Compliance: Verify that any aftermarket component meets local noise regulations to avoid potential legal issues.
Tip 6: Professional Installation: Employ a qualified technician for installation to ensure proper fitment, sealing, and avoidance of potential damage to the vehicle’s exhaust system.
Tip 7: Regular Inspections: Conduct routine visual inspections for signs of rust, damage, or leaks, particularly at connection points and welds. Address any issues promptly to prevent further degradation.

3. Material Durability
Material durability is a critical factor influencing the lifespan and performance of the exhaust component for the Ram 1500. The component is subjected to extreme conditions, including high temperatures, corrosive exhaust gases, road debris, and environmental exposure. The choice of material directly impacts the component’s ability to withstand these stresses and maintain its structural integrity and noise-reducing capabilities. For instance, a component constructed from mild steel will degrade more rapidly than one made from stainless steel, particularly in regions where road salt is used during winter. This degradation leads to rust, leaks, and ultimately, failure of the component, resulting in increased noise levels and reduced exhaust system efficiency. The use of aluminized steel offers an intermediate level of corrosion resistance, but it is still less durable than stainless steel in prolonged exposure to harsh conditions.
The practical significance of material durability extends beyond component lifespan. A failing component can negatively impact engine performance and fuel economy due to increased backpressure. Furthermore, the release of exhaust gases from leaks poses environmental and health risks. Investing in a component constructed from durable materials, such as T304 or T409 stainless steel, represents a long-term cost-saving measure by minimizing the need for frequent replacements and associated repair costs. While stainless steel components typically command a higher initial price, their extended lifespan and resistance to corrosion justify the investment for many Ram 1500 owners. Additionally, the aesthetic appeal of stainless steel, which maintains its appearance longer than other materials, is a consideration for some truck owners.

4. Sound Customization
Sound customization, in the context of a Ram 1500, directly relates to the replacement or modification of the factory exhaust component. The original component is engineered to meet specific noise regulations and provide a generally subdued exhaust note. Replacement with an aftermarket component allows truck owners to alter the exhaust sound profile, ranging from a slightly louder, more aggressive tone to a significantly louder, performance-oriented roar. The choice of aftermarket component directly dictates the resulting sound. For instance, a chambered component tends to produce a deep, throaty sound, while a straight-through design typically yields a louder, more resonant exhaust note. This customization is a significant factor for many Ram 1500 owners, allowing them to personalize their vehicle’s sound character to match their individual preferences. 5. Legal Compliance
Legal compliance, in the context of exhaust systems for the Ram 1500, is a multifaceted issue governing permissible noise levels and emissions standards. Adherence to these regulations is mandatory for both manufacturers of exhaust components and vehicle owners who choose to modify their systems. Failure to comply can result in fines, vehicle inspection failures, and legal repercussions. The exhaust noise-reduction component plays a vital role in achieving legal compliance.
- Noise Level Regulations
Federal, state, and local jurisdictions enforce noise level regulations for motor vehicles. The noise output of a Ram 1500’s exhaust system, particularly following modifications, must remain within legally defined limits, typically measured in decibels. The exhaust noise-reduction component is critical in attenuating exhaust noise to comply with these regulations. Aftermarket components that significantly increase exhaust noise may violate noise ordinances, leading to citations and requiring corrective action.
- Emissions Standards
The Ram 1500’s exhaust system, including the exhaust noise-reduction component, must not compromise the vehicle’s emissions control systems. Removing or modifying the factory-installed catalytic converter, for example, is a federal offense. Even alterations to the exhaust noise-reduction component that increase backpressure or disrupt the exhaust flow can indirectly affect emissions performance, potentially causing the vehicle to fail emissions testing. Legal compliance requires ensuring that any modifications do not compromise the vehicle’s ability to meet established emissions standards.
- Certification and Labeling
Certain jurisdictions require that aftermarket exhaust components undergo testing and certification to demonstrate compliance with applicable noise and emissions regulations. Certified components typically bear a label or marking indicating their legal status. Purchasing and installing certified exhaust noise-reduction components provides assurance that the modification meets legal requirements. Vehicle owners should verify the certification status of any aftermarket component before installation to avoid potential legal issues.
- Tampering Laws
Federal and state laws prohibit tampering with a vehicle’s emissions control systems. Removing or disabling components designed to reduce emissions, including elements of the exhaust system, is strictly prohibited. Modifying the exhaust noise-reduction component in a manner that bypasses or disables its noise-reducing function can be considered tampering, particularly if it results in increased emissions or noise levels exceeding legal limits. Strict adherence to tampering laws is crucial to avoid legal penalties and maintain the environmental integrity of the vehicle.

7. Installation Quality
The installation quality of an exhaust noise-reduction component on a Ram 1500 significantly influences its performance, longevity, and adherence to legal noise limits. Improper installation can negate the benefits of even the highest-quality aftermarket component, leading to reduced noise reduction effectiveness, exhaust leaks, and potential damage to the exhaust system or surrounding vehicle components. For example, misaligned connections can create exhaust leaks, increasing noise levels and posing a safety hazard. Insufficient tightening of clamps can result in the component detaching from the exhaust system, rendering it ineffective and potentially causing damage to the undercarriage of the vehicle. Conversely, overtightening can damage the component or the exhaust pipes, leading to premature failure.
Correct installation is also crucial for ensuring proper alignment and clearance with other vehicle components. A component that is installed improperly may rub against the chassis, suspension components, or fuel lines, leading to wear, noise, and potential safety hazards. Furthermore, proper alignment is essential for optimizing exhaust flow. Misaligned connections or improperly supported sections can create turbulence and restrict exhaust flow, reducing engine performance and fuel economy. An example of proper installation would include utilizing the appropriate tools, torque specifications, and welding techniques, where applicable. Frequently Asked Questions
The following questions address common concerns and misconceptions regarding the selection, maintenance, and performance of the exhaust noise reduction device in Ram 1500 vehicles.
Question 1: What are the primary indicators that the component requires replacement?
Excessive exhaust noise, a noticeable decrease in fuel efficiency, visible rust or physical damage to the exterior casing, and a failed emissions test are all indicators suggesting the need for component replacement.
Question 2: Does replacing the component with an aftermarket option void the factory warranty?
Replacing the original component may void portions of the factory warranty related to the exhaust system and potentially the engine if the aftermarket component is determined to have caused damage. Consultation with the vehicle manufacturer or a qualified service technician is recommended prior to any modifications.
Question 3: What type of material offers the best balance of durability and cost-effectiveness?
Aluminized steel offers a reasonable balance of durability and cost-effectiveness for most Ram 1500 applications. Stainless steel provides superior corrosion resistance but carries a higher price point.
Question 4: Is professional installation required, or can the component be replaced as a do-it-yourself project?
Professional installation is recommended, particularly for individuals lacking experience in exhaust system repair. Improper installation can lead to leaks, damage to surrounding components, and potential safety hazards. However, a mechanically adept individual with the proper tools and knowledge can perform the replacement.
Question 5: How does the internal design of the component impact the exhaust sound profile?
Chambered components typically produce a deep, throaty exhaust note, while straight-through designs generally result in a louder, more aggressive sound. Internal baffling and sound-absorbing materials further influence the sound characteristics.
Question 6: Are there any specific components that are known to be incompatible with certain Ram 1500 engine configurations?
Certain aftermarket components may not be compatible with specific Ram 1500 engine configurations due to differences in exhaust system design. Verification of compatibility is essential prior to purchase and installation. Consulting the component manufacturer’s fitment guide or a qualified automotive professional is advised.
